Final answer:
The field of study that is quantifiable, makes testable predictions, and uses controlled conditions for experimental procedures is Science. It includes branches like Physics and Chemistry that provide quantifiable results which are used to make testable predictions.
Explanation:
The field of study that is quantifiable, makes testable predictions, and uses controlled conditions for experimental procedures is Science. Science employs a systematic and logical approach to discovering how things in the universe work. For instance, in Physics, a branch of science, we might test the effects of gravity by dropping objects in controlled conditions and measuring their fall speed.Chemistry, another branch of science, often involves controlled experiments in a lab to combine or separate compounds.
These branches of science allow for quantifiable results, which can then be used to make testable predictions. Thus, among the options provided: Anthropology, Psychology, Sociology, and Science, the answer would be Science.
